WARNING  
Engine oil can ignite if it comes into contact with hot engine components. It can cause fires, burns and other serious  
injuries.  
If engine oil is spilt on cold engine parts it can heat up and ignite when the engine is running.  
Always ensure that the engine oil filler cap is securely tightened after refilling, and that the dipstick is properly  
inserted back into the guide tube. This will prevent the engine oil from draining out on to hot engine components  
when the engine is running.

Troubleshooting  
Engine oil pressure too low  
485  
The warning lamp flashes red. A message is shown on the instrument cluster display.  
Do not drive on! The engine could otherwise be damaged.  
Stop the vehicle as soon as possible and when safe to do so.  
Switch off the engine.  
Check the engine oil level (→ Engine oil).  
Do not drive on or leave the engine running if the warning lamp is flashing even when the engine oil level is correct.  
Seek expert assistance.  
Engine oil level very low  
The warning lamp flashes red. A message is shown on the instrument cluster display.  
Do not drive on! The engine could otherwise be damaged.  
Stop the vehicle as soon as possible and when safe to do so.  
Switch off the engine.  
Check the engine oil level (→ Engine oil).  
Top up the engine oil gradually in small quantities, using no more than 0.5 l in total.  
Engine oil level too low  
The indicator lamp lights up yellow. A message is shown on the instrument cluster display.  
Stop the vehicle as soon as possible and when safe to do so.  
Switch off the engine.  
Check the engine oil level (→ Engine oil).  
If necessary, gradually add engine oil in small quantities, no more than 0.5 l in total, or observe the recommended  
refill amount in the instrument cluster.  
Engine oil level too high  
The indicator lamp lights up yellow. A message is shown on the instrument cluster display.  
Stop the vehicle as soon as possible and when safe to do so.  
Switch off the engine.  
Check the engine oil level (→ Engine oil).  
Notify a qualified workshop after performing an inspection.
